Description

The Teller I works in a TD Store location and is responsible for providing excellent customer experiences by accurately processing banking transactions, educating customers on TD's products and services, and referring them to specialized solutions. This role involves managing cash transactions, resolving customer inquiries, guiding customer flow in the lobby, promoting self-service options, and identifying customer financial needs, while ensuring compliance and security.

About the Company

T

The Toronto-Dominion Bank

The Toronto-Dominion Bank and its subsidiaries are collectively known as TD Bank Group, one of the largest banks in North America. TD provides a wide range of personal, commercial, and investment banking products and services to over 27 million customers globally. Headquartered in Toronto, Canada, the bank operates through key segments including Canadian Retail, U.S. Retail, and Wholesale Banking.
